Episode Details
Back to Episodes
Israel Ellis
Published 11 months, 3 weeks ago
Description
Israel Ellis, author of The Wake Up Call: Global Jihad and the Rise of Antisemitism in a World Gone MAD, tells Shaun about the Israeli resilience as they suffered another series of terrorist attacks last weekend.
See omnystudio.com/listener for privacy information.